Is the rice in your cupboard contaminated with an illegal and potentially dangerous GM variety? With scandals currently surrounding imports of Chinese and US rice products, it;s quite possible. We have already found contaminated rice products from China in UK supermarkets, while Friends of the Earth found samples of Morrisons; American long grain rice laced with an illegal GM variety.
The US problem originates from field trials conducted in 2001, and the Chinese problem is also quite long running. This means that if you have bought Chinese or US rice or rice-based products in the last few years, they may well have been contaminated. If you have these products in your kitchen, contact the supermarket where you bought them - contact details are listed below. Ask if that particular batch (there should be a batch number on the packaging) has been tested and what the results were.
If the batch was contaminated, you are entitled to a full refund as the product is illegal and shouldn't have been sold in the first place. If, as will be the case with most batches, they haven't been tested, you might want to ask for a refund anyway, then ask for the batch to be tested and the results forwarded to you.
